Processed and matched against records of what its operator was doing, that data turns operational records into training sets. Combat becomes a commercial asset.

Many conflicts have already seen this training loop happen as drone footage feeds subsequent generations of military technology, and the market is set to grow. Enabled Intelligence, an American company that specializes in processing data to become usable in AI training, says it has already made more than half a million hours of Ukrainian drone footage available to feed into the next round of models, advertising possible uses in both military and commercial systems.

Closing the data loop

Many of the drones that now define our modern age of warfare began as civilian technology. But they’ve recently been turbocharged by new, commercially available AI systems, which allow cheap machines to operate autonomously—either individually or as a flock—as the environment changes around them. Each flight then creates a record of what the system encountered.

The resulting data is critical. The controlled lab environments usually developed to train these autonomous systems can approximate failure but are no match for the live conditions of a battlefield with very real risks. Military intelligence programs have held data generated by sensor-heavy systems like Predator and Reaper drones for nearly a decade through programs like Project Maven, but access remained entirely within the defense world. The data generated was available only through restricted, classified channels for the sole purpose of developing new weapons systems that would feed back into the same military that produced the data in the first place. That experience is now being shared to a much broader development network.

The loop now closes. Commercial technologies adapted for the battlefield are generating data that can flow back into the industries from which they came, becoming part of the data infrastructure relied on by governments and the private sector alike.

Drones that were trained in the signal-jammed airspace over Ukraine are now being deployed in the agricultural sector to help farmers map and survey their fields in places lacking the cell signal necessary for previous generations of technology.

Other countries are likely to follow Ukraine in selling their battlefield data, and we are not ready for the new marketplace this will create.
